7 / 16 page LTC3803-5 7 38035fd OPERATION The LTC3803-5 is a constant frequency current mode controller for flyback, SEPIC and DC/DC boost converter applications in a tiny ThinSOT package. The LTC3803-5 is designed so that none of its pins need to come in contact with the input or output voltages of the power supply circuit of which it is a part, allowing the conversion of voltages well beyond the LTC3803-5’s absolute maximum ratings. Main Control Loop Due to space limitations, the basics of current mode DC/DC conversion will not be discussed here; instead, the reader is referred to the detailed treatment in Application Note 19, or in texts such as Abraham Pressman’s Switching Power Supply Design. Please refer to the Block Diagram and the Typical Ap- plication on the front page of this data sheet. An external resistive voltage divider presents a fraction of the output voltage to the VFB pin. The divider must be designed so that when the output is at the desired voltage, the VFB pin voltage will equal the 800mV from the internal reference. If the load current increases, the output voltage will de- crease slightly, causing the VFB pin voltage to fall below 800mV. The error amplifier responds by feeding current into the ITH/RUN pin. If the load current decreases, the VFB voltage will rise above 800mV and the error amplifier will sink current away from the ITH/RUN pin. The voltage at the ITH/RUN pin commands the pulse-width modulator formed by the oscillator, current comparator and RS latch. Specifically, the voltage at the ITH/RUN pin sets the current comparator’s trip threshold. The current comparator monitors the voltage across a current sense resistor in series with the source terminal of the external MOSFET. The LTC3803-5 turns on the external power MOSFET when the internal free-running 200kHz oscillator sets the RS latch. It turns off the MOSFET when the cur- rent comparator resets the latch or when 80% duty cycle is reached, whichever happens first. In this way, the peak current levels through the flyback transformer’s primary and secondary are controlled by the ITH/RUN voltage. Since the ITH/RUN voltage is increased by the error ampli- fier whenever the output voltage is below nominal, and decreased whenever output voltage exceeds nominal, the voltage regulation loop is closed. For example, whenever the load current increases, output voltage will decrease slightly, and sensing this, the error amplifier raises the ITH/RUN voltage by sourcing current into the ITH/RUN pin, raising the current comparator threshold, thus increasing the peak currents through the transformer primary and secondary. This delivers more current to the load, bringing the output voltage back up. The ITH/RUN pin serves as the compensation point for the control loop. Typically, an external series RC network is connected from ITH/RUN to ground and is chosen for optimal response to load and line transients. The impedance of this RC network converts the output current of the error amplifier to the ITH/RUN voltage which sets the current comparator threshold and commands considerable influ- ence over the dynamics of the voltage regulation loop. Start-Up/Shutdown The LTC3803-5 has two shutdown mechanisms to disable and enable operation: an undervoltage lockout on the VCC supply pin voltage, and a forced shutdown whenever ex- ternal circuitry drives the ITH/RUN pin low. The LTC3803-5 transitions into and out of shutdown according to the state diagram (Figure 1). Figure 1.
